To obtain a loan without fixed income, individuals can leverage alternative income documentation, such as freelance earnings, gig work, or investment returns. Cosigners with strong credit and stable income can bolster applications, while collateral-based loans (e.g., secured personal loans) allow asset-backed borrowing. Peer-to-peer platforms and business loans may also accommodate non-traditional income streams. Lenders increasingly use alternative credit data, such as transaction history or rent payments, to assess eligibility.
Alternative income proof and cosigner assistance are critical because traditional lenders often require steady employment or wages.
